Roads and communities across Perth and Kinross were hit with torrential rainfall and floodwater once again last week. The Met Office issued a yellow and amber weather warning advising local people to be prepared for disruptive deluges on Thursday and much of Friday.The national weather service said close to a month’s worth of rainfall had hit some areas in the 48-hour period.

SEPA also issued a number of flood warnings for various areas in Perth and Kinross including Kinnaird/Bridge of Dun, River Isla at Aberbothrie and Coupar Angus Bridge of Ruthven to Leitfie, and Pitlochry to Ballinluig.
